Latavius Rashard Murray is a running back in the National Football League for the Denver Broncos. He attended UCF and was drafted in the sixth round of the 2013 NFL Draught by the Oakland Raiders.
He also spent time with the Minnesota Vikings, New Orleans Saints, and Baltimore Ravens. Latavius now has 200 receptions, 1387 yards receiving, and 5685 yards rushing.

Latavius Murray Career
He played college football at UCF and was drafted by the Oakland Raiders in the sixth round of the 2013 NFL Draft.
He also played for the Minnesota Vikings, the New Orleans Saints, and the Baltimore Ravens. Latavius now has 200 Receivers, 1387 Receiving Yards, and 5685 Rushing Yards.
He has won several honors and medals, including the UCF Athletics Hall of Fame Award, the College Football Performance Award, and the MVP Offensive Player of the Year Award, among others. He has accumulated 2424 yards on the ground and 44 total touchdowns.
